Chiswick’s South West London Chargers will host Torfaen Tigers in the Tetley’s Challenge Cup first round.

Forty four clubs will begin the journey that concludes with the final at Wembley on Saturday August 23 when they contest an compelling first round over the weekend of February 1.

Chargers are the 2013 London Premier League winners and face intriguing opposition in the form of Welsh champions Tigers in a tie which demonstrates the sport’s national growth.

Scottish champions Aberdeen Warriors face a tough tie at St Helens-based Pilkington Recs whilst Bristol Sonics also have a long trip with a match at Hull Dockers.

Two of the Armed Forces teams have home ties with the RAF hosting Dewsbury Celtic and the Royal Navy playing host to Cumbrians Walney Central.

The British Army have an away tie at Cumbrian club Askam whilst Great Britain Police travel to the Midlands to play student side Loughborough University.

National Conference League champions West Hull have a trip to Oulton Raiders in a draw which produced some intriguing derbies, including Myton Warriors v East Hull and Castleford Lock Lane v Normanton Knights.
